Insite fault codes
So my insite constantly throws codes 5200 and 5204
I have two inline 6 adapter and it does it on both swapped cables and all.
Is this a problem with my computer usb I’ve tried them all same result. Or the plug on my truck?
Very irritating when it loses connection all the time

Check each pin in the 9 pin connector under the dash and make sure one of them isn’t pushed in, I had that happen on one of my trucks and I was getting the same error codes. Or if you have a harness to connect to the deutsch connector right on the engine you could try that, if it works you know all your hardware is fine and it’s something with the truck.
